Mike
banner
mikeoneill.me
Mike
@mikeoneill.me
Travel enthusiast ✈️
Rails and Swift developer 🧑‍💻

Building @travelwith.app
Gorgeous! Great work!
December 30, 2024 at 7:54 PM
And yeah, SwiftData has been a mixed bag. Nice for simple to moderate-complexity use cases, but debugging has been rough (see above!) and there are lots of edge cases (also, see above! 🫠) -- particularly with optional properties.
December 23, 2024 at 7:06 PM
But that requires some other changes to replicate the functionality of @Query. Unfortunately this happens on iOS 18.3 Beta as well. Argggggh.
December 23, 2024 at 7:03 PM
Not that I've been able to discern. But from a bunch of testing, removing the @Query and replacing it with a @State property that's hydrated in an onAppear() modifier _seems_ to fix it?
December 23, 2024 at 7:03 PM
Love it. Haven't really played with any features _aside_ from the Wireguard VPN server, but sounds like I have a lot of exploring to do!
November 27, 2024 at 1:52 PM
Looks cool, just signed up!
November 26, 2024 at 4:23 PM
November 25, 2024 at 12:45 AM
Awesome! Ryan, could you add @travelwith.app? 🙏
bsky.app
November 21, 2024 at 1:52 PM